ComfyUI is an open-source, node-based graphical user interface for designing and executing generative AI workflows. Rather than exposing a simple prompt box like most consumer-facing image generators, ComfyUI gives users a visual canvas where models, samplers, schedulers, conditioning inputs, and post-processing steps are represented as discrete nodes that can be wired together into arbitrarily complex pipelines. This architecture turns the tool into a flexible creative environment that can generate images, video, 3D content, and audio through a single unified interface.
At its core, ComfyUI is engineered around the diffusion model ecosystem. It natively supports Stable Diffusion, SDXL, SD3, Flux, and a growing list of open-weight image, video, and audio models, along with companion components such as ControlNet, LoRA, IP-Adapter, VAE, and custom samplers. Because every operation is a node, users can expose and tweak parameters that are typically hidden in higher-level tools â latent space manipulations, noise schedules, model merging, conditioning masks, and multi-pass refinement workflows are all first-class citizens. Workflows can be saved, shared, and re-imported by dragging a generated PNG back onto the canvas, since ComfyUI embeds the full graph into image metadata.
